自动投票系统实现,无限投票与自动填写功能

版权申诉
0 下载量 25 浏览量 更新于2024-10-27 收藏 9.18MB RAR 举报
资源摘要信息:"veto_system.rar_veto_system _veto投票_自动填写_自动投票" 根据提供的文件信息,我们可以提取出以下IT知识点和概念: 1. 自动投票系统的实现 - 自动投票系统是指能够自动识别投票指令并模拟用户行为参与投票过程的软件或系统。它通常包括投票逻辑的编写、投票界面的解析、验证码识别、登录认证以及自动化脚本或程序的执行等技术。 2. 自动填写图片内容 - 在投票系统中,为了防止自动化工具投票,通常会引入验证码图片,用户需要识别图片中的文字并输入,以验证用户身份。自动填写图片内容的技术涉及图像处理和光学字符识别(OCR)技术,用于自动识别和填写图片上的文字。 3. 无限次投票 - 文件描述中提到的“不限制IP数量,无限次投票”,涉及到网络编程和身份验证机制。这要求系统能够识别并处理多个不同IP地址的请求,并且需要绕过投票次数限制的机制。这可能需要对网络请求进行伪造或使用代理服务器。 4. 反作弊机制 - 投票系统中通常会设置多种反作弊机制,如验证码、投票时间和频率限制等。自动投票系统需要克服这些机制,这可能涉及到网络爬虫技术、模拟登录技术、请求伪造、会话管理等方面的知识。 5. 网络爬虫与自动化测试工具 - 自动投票功能可能需要使用网络爬虫技术来遍历和提交表单。同时,自动化测试工具(如Selenium、Puppeteer、PhantomJS等)也可能被用于模拟用户行为。 6. 压缩包子文件(rar) - 提供的文件是一个rar格式的压缩包,这通常意味着文件经过了压缩处理,以节省存储空间和便于传输。RAR是一种文件压缩格式,需要专门的解压缩工具(如WinRAR、7-Zip等)来解压缩。 7. 标签使用 - 在IT项目管理和文档编写中,标签被用于标记和分类文件或项目,有助于检索和管理。在这个文件中,标签“veto_system”,“veto投票”,“自动填写”,“自动投票”等,表明了文件的主要功能和特性。 8. 文件名称列表 - 文件名称“veto_system”表明这个文件可能包含了与“veto投票”系统相关的核心文件或程序。通常,文件名称列表能够反映出一个项目的基本结构,例如,一个项目可能包括源代码文件、库文件、配置文件、数据库文件等。 以上知识点体现了构建一个自动投票系统所需的多个方面的技术。开发者需要具备网络编程、自动化测试、图像处理、反作弊策略等多方面的技术能力。同时,这样的系统可能在一些场合下使用并不合法或违反了相关服务条款,因此在实际开发和使用中应当考虑法律和道德的界限。